1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ique over the internet during which an extended URL can be transformed right into a shorter, much more manageable form. This shortened URL redirects to the initial prolonged URL when visited.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media platforms like Twitter, where by character limitations for posts designed it challenging to share very long URLs.

Beyond social websites, URL shorteners are useful in internet marketing campaigns, e-mail, and printed media exactly where lengthy URLs is often cumbersome.

2. Core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ically contains the subsequent factors:

Web Interface: This is actually the entrance-stop aspect where by customers can enter their prolonged URLs and get shortened variations. It may be an easy variety with a Online page.
Database: A databases is necessary to keep the mapping between the original prolonged URL and the shortened Edition.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L alternatives like MongoDB may be used.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that usually takes the brief URL and redirects the consumer to the corresponding extended URL. This logic is often executed in the net server or an application layer.
API: Many URL shorteners give an API to ensure 3rd-occasion purposes can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ial extended URLs.
3. Planning the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of a UR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a short one. Numerous strategies is usually employed, for instance:

Hashing: The long URL may be hashed into a set-sizing string, which serves as the shorter UR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(diverse URLs leading to exactly the same h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One common strategy is to implement Base62 encoding (which uses sixty two people: 0-9, A-Z, and a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ds for the entry during the database. This method makes certain that the short URL is as brief as you possibly can.
Random String Generation: Yet another strategy would be to generate a random string of a fixed duration (e.g., six characters) and Examine if it’s previously in use from the databases. Otherwise, it’s assigned to the prolonged URL.
four. Database Management
The database schema for the URL shortener is usually uncomplicated, with two Major f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Long UR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Short URL/Slug: The limited Variation from the URL, typically saved as a unique string.
Together with these, you might like to retail store metadata like the generation day, expiration day, and the number of moments the small URL has been accessed.

5. Handling Redirection
Redirection is actually a important Component of the URL shortener's Procedure. When a user clicks on a short URL, the support should promptly retrieve the first URL within the databases and redirect the person making use of an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) standing code.

Overall perform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be approximately instantaneous. Strategies like databases indexing and caching (e.g., utilizing Redis or Memcached) is often employed to speed up the retrieval course of action.

6. Safety Things to consider
Security is a major wor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ener may be abused to unfold destructive one-way links. Implementing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-occasion stability solutions to check URLs prior to sh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Fee limiting and CAPTCHA can avoid abuse by spammers trying to produce 1000s of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might have to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ute site visitors across numerous servers to deal with higher lo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ases that can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the visitors is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
